Why Do I Feel Responsible for Other People's Feelings?
Feeling responsible for other people's feelings is one of the most common expressions of people pleasing. This article explores why it develops, how it can disconnect you from yourself and affect relationships, and what it means to care about others without taking responsibility for their emotional experience.
